22-08-2015، 11:58
ترفند های زیادی برای افزایش سرعت گوشی وجود دارند اما چطور بدون نصب برنامه این کار را انجام دهیم.
همه ما می خواهیم سرعت گوشی که از آن استفاده می کنیم بالا باشد و زمانی که دستوری به آن می دهیم، با تاخیر بسیار کمی اجرا شود. در این گزارش در مورد همین موضوع می نویسیم و از هیچ برنامه ای استفاده نخواهیم کرد و در کمتر از 10یا 15 ثانیه می توانیم سرعت گوشی خود را زیاد کنیم.
کاری که می خواهیم انجام دهیم، غیر فعال کردن بعضی از حرکت ها و تنظیمات گوشی است. این تنظیمات و انیمیشن ها تاثیر زیادی بر روی سرعت گوشی دارند. برای مثال وقتی می خواهید وارد تنظیمات گوشی شوید، انیمیشنی که اندروید به نمایش در می آورد، زمان زیادی از CPU می گیرد و می شود با غیر فعال کردن این انیمیشن، زمان مصرف شده از CPU را کاهش داد.
اگر می خواهید بدانید که این امکانات چه کارهایی انجام می دهند به ادامه گزارش توجه کنید:
1. وارد تنظیمات گوشی شوید و منوی About Phone را انتخاب کنید.
2. گزینه Build Number یا شماره ساخت را پیدا کنید و چندین بار بر روی ان Tap کنید تا گوشی به شما پیغام "You Are Now A Developer" را نمایش بدهد.
3. به تنظیمات گوشی برگردید و منوی Developer Options را باز کنید
4. گزینه Window Animation Scale را انتخاب کنید و آن را خاموش نمایید.
5. گزینه Transition Animation Scale را نیز مانند مرحله قبل خاموش کنید.
6. تمام!
مطمئنا کنجکاو شدید که بدانید این راز های مخفی چه چیزی هستند? در ادامه به توضیح این دو تنظیم در گوشی می پردازیم و در کنارش به شرح یک محیط که کسی به آن اهمیت نمی دهد و آن را درک نمی کند خواهیم پرداخت.
Window Animation Scale چیست؟
این گزینه تعیین کننده زمانی است که اندروید می خواهد برای باز کردن یک پنجره به صورت انیمیشن، صرف کند. برای مثال اگر روی 10X قرار گیرد، زمان بیشتری برای باز کردن یک پنجره به طول می انجامد. برای مشاهده تغییرات سرعت باز شدن پنجره ها، به منوی Developer Options برگردید و این گزینه را روی اعداد مختلف قرار دهید. با تغییر این مقدار، سرعت باز شدن پنجره ها در اندروید کم یا زیاد می شود که اگر خاموش باشد، سرعت بیشتری در باز شدن پنجره ها خواهیم داشت.
Transition Animation Scale چیست؟
به صورت کلی، این گزینه هم مانند Window Animation Scale عمل می کند، اما برای انتقال بین پنجره ها در صفحات مختلف استفاده می شود. برای مثال زمانی که یک برنامه بین اجرای یک برنامه دیگر اجرا شود یا زمانی که یک برنامه از صفحه اصلی اجرا می شود. برای درک بیشتر تغییرات در این منو، مجدد به منوی Transition Animation Scale برگردید و مقادیر مختلف را برای آن امتحان کنید.
Animator Duration Scale چیست؟
همان گزینه سوم در لسیت است که ظاهرا کسی درک درستی از آن ندارد. تاثیر تغییر، در مقادیر این گزینه در ظاهر احساس نمی شوند و واقعا هم تغییراتی که اعمال می کند قابل مشاهده نیستند اما در واقع این گزینه سرعت اجرای انیمیشن های گوشی را کنترل می کند. برای اینکه تغییرات این گزینه را مشاهده کنید، آن را بر روی 10X قرار دهید و برای مثال برنامه Youtube را اجرا کنید و ببینید اجرای این برنامه چقد زمان می برد. اگر Animator Duration Scale را خاموش کنید و برنامه ای را اجر کنید شاهد اجرای بسیار سریع آن خواهید بود
همه ما می خواهیم سرعت گوشی که از آن استفاده می کنیم بالا باشد و زمانی که دستوری به آن می دهیم، با تاخیر بسیار کمی اجرا شود. در این گزارش در مورد همین موضوع می نویسیم و از هیچ برنامه ای استفاده نخواهیم کرد و در کمتر از 10یا 15 ثانیه می توانیم سرعت گوشی خود را زیاد کنیم.
کاری که می خواهیم انجام دهیم، غیر فعال کردن بعضی از حرکت ها و تنظیمات گوشی است. این تنظیمات و انیمیشن ها تاثیر زیادی بر روی سرعت گوشی دارند. برای مثال وقتی می خواهید وارد تنظیمات گوشی شوید، انیمیشنی که اندروید به نمایش در می آورد، زمان زیادی از CPU می گیرد و می شود با غیر فعال کردن این انیمیشن، زمان مصرف شده از CPU را کاهش داد.
اگر می خواهید بدانید که این امکانات چه کارهایی انجام می دهند به ادامه گزارش توجه کنید:
1. وارد تنظیمات گوشی شوید و منوی About Phone را انتخاب کنید.
2. گزینه Build Number یا شماره ساخت را پیدا کنید و چندین بار بر روی ان Tap کنید تا گوشی به شما پیغام "You Are Now A Developer" را نمایش بدهد.
3. به تنظیمات گوشی برگردید و منوی Developer Options را باز کنید
4. گزینه Window Animation Scale را انتخاب کنید و آن را خاموش نمایید.
5. گزینه Transition Animation Scale را نیز مانند مرحله قبل خاموش کنید.
6. تمام!
مطمئنا کنجکاو شدید که بدانید این راز های مخفی چه چیزی هستند? در ادامه به توضیح این دو تنظیم در گوشی می پردازیم و در کنارش به شرح یک محیط که کسی به آن اهمیت نمی دهد و آن را درک نمی کند خواهیم پرداخت.
Window Animation Scale چیست؟
این گزینه تعیین کننده زمانی است که اندروید می خواهد برای باز کردن یک پنجره به صورت انیمیشن، صرف کند. برای مثال اگر روی 10X قرار گیرد، زمان بیشتری برای باز کردن یک پنجره به طول می انجامد. برای مشاهده تغییرات سرعت باز شدن پنجره ها، به منوی Developer Options برگردید و این گزینه را روی اعداد مختلف قرار دهید. با تغییر این مقدار، سرعت باز شدن پنجره ها در اندروید کم یا زیاد می شود که اگر خاموش باشد، سرعت بیشتری در باز شدن پنجره ها خواهیم داشت.
Transition Animation Scale چیست؟
به صورت کلی، این گزینه هم مانند Window Animation Scale عمل می کند، اما برای انتقال بین پنجره ها در صفحات مختلف استفاده می شود. برای مثال زمانی که یک برنامه بین اجرای یک برنامه دیگر اجرا شود یا زمانی که یک برنامه از صفحه اصلی اجرا می شود. برای درک بیشتر تغییرات در این منو، مجدد به منوی Transition Animation Scale برگردید و مقادیر مختلف را برای آن امتحان کنید.
Animator Duration Scale چیست؟
همان گزینه سوم در لسیت است که ظاهرا کسی درک درستی از آن ندارد. تاثیر تغییر، در مقادیر این گزینه در ظاهر احساس نمی شوند و واقعا هم تغییراتی که اعمال می کند قابل مشاهده نیستند اما در واقع این گزینه سرعت اجرای انیمیشن های گوشی را کنترل می کند. برای اینکه تغییرات این گزینه را مشاهده کنید، آن را بر روی 10X قرار دهید و برای مثال برنامه Youtube را اجرا کنید و ببینید اجرای این برنامه چقد زمان می برد. اگر Animator Duration Scale را خاموش کنید و برنامه ای را اجر کنید شاهد اجرای بسیار سریع آن خواهید بود